  • Why hire a Professional & Licensed Wedding Planner? An average wedding takes approximately 500 hours to plan (that is equivalent to over 12 full work weeks). A Coordinator can save you time spent researching and planning.  A Wedding Planner can also help you prioritize your vendors, get your budget in order, provide qualified vendor referrals, accompany you to vendor meetings and know what questions to ask, review vendor contracts, negotiate on your behalf, and save you money.  Not to mention, a Wedding Planner provides creative décor and design ideas.  And that final month prior to your wedding, a Wedding Planner will confirm your vendors, make a timeline, run your rehearsal, and be there to make sure that you, your family, and friends enjoy a totally stress-free day.

  • Is a wedding stylist the same thing as a Wedding Planner? Does your team offer both? At Royce Weddings & Events, our talented team of wedding planners are all experiment wedding stylists. Similar to a professional stylist to the celebrities, a wedding stylist has a focused scope; he or she is responsible for the aesthetics of a wedding. This can encompass anything that has to do with the overall appearance of a wedding, from choosing the colors of the decorations and assisting in selecting bridal party looks, to helping find the perfect backdrops for ceremonies and photographs.

A wedding stylist is a person who will turn your creative vision for your big day into a reality. They handle all the aesthetic components, such as choosing the decorations and flowers but also handle everything from dressing the venue to dressing the bridal party. 

  • I am already working with a Catering Manager at my venue, and he/she is very helpful. Why do I need your help?Catering Managers at hotels or venues have the job of arranging details that are directly related to the venue following a wedding planner’s information provided to them (Without a insured and licensed professional Wedding Planner that had already work at their location, many wedding locations will not allow couples to have their wedding at their location).  It is not in Catering Manager job description to confirm your vendors, run your rehearsal, oversee the vendors on your wedding day, cue you down the aisle at your ceremony, and make sure all of the day’s events are running according to schedule.

  • What do you do during the reception when you’re done coordinating our ceremony, dances, cake cutting, etc? Once our logistical duties are fulfilled we then act as an extension of staff to the remaining vendors. Often times we are assisting the caterers during the reception before, after or in between dances, cake cutting, the bouquet toss, etc. We help clear plates, we refill water glasses, we offer your guests another glass of wine, but we’re also watching the clock to ensure that you are aware of the next event. Maybe it’s the garter toss or maybe it’s the fact that last call is 5 minutes away so we’d like to offer you another drink or ask if there are any additional songs you’d like played before the last dance is announced. Ultimately, our work is never “done”.
